Established in 2004, OLIVER is the world’s first and only specialist in designing, building, and running bespoke in-house agencies and marketing ecosystems for brands. We partner with over 300 clients in 40+ countries and counting. Our unique model drives creativity and efficiency, allowing us to deliver tailored solutions that resonate deeply with audiences.  As a part of The Brandtech Group, we're at the forefront of leveraging cutting-edge AI technology to revolutionise how we create and deliver work. Our AI solutions enhance efficiency, spark creativity, and drive insightful decision-making, empowering our teams to produce innovative and impactful results.  Role:  Community Manager Location:  Toronto, Canada   ( Remote )   About the role:  As Community Manager, you'll be the brand's eyes and ears online — always listening, always ready to act. This role is about platform fluency, community instinct, and being genuinely plugged into what's happening across social channels in real time. You'll manage publishing, track performance, identify trend opportunities, and engage communities with speed, relevance, and judgement.  What you will be doing:  Manage day-to-day content publishing across Instagram, LinkedIn, X, YouTube, and other relevant platforms via Sprinklr, including occasional out-of-hours publishing  Monitor platforms continuously for emerging trends, conversations, and cultural moments relevant to the brand and its audiences  Identify reactive and proactive opportunities for the brand to join or respond to conversations — flagging moments to the wider team or acting on them directly  Manage community interactions across all channels — responding to comments, questions, and discussions with speed, warmth, and brand alignment  Conduct platform health checks and channel audits, identifying optimisation opportunities across all managed accounts  Track and report on performance metrics, providing regular insights to inform content decisions and surface shifts in audience behaviour  Manage blog content publishing through WordPress  Collaborate closely with creative, strategy, and marketing teams to ensure publishing and community activity aligns with broader campaign priorities  Stay ahead of platform updates, algorithm changes, and social media best practices across all managed channels  What you need to be great in this role:  Hands-on experience managing social media platforms and communities — you know how each platform works and how audiences behave on each  A genuinely chronically online mindset: deep familiarity with internet culture, trending conversations, and the speed at which social moments move  Experience with social media management and publishing tools, including Sprinklr or similar platforms  Familiarity with WordPress or similar CMS for blog publishing  Strong analytical skills — ability to read performance data and translate it into clear, actionable insights  Sharp instincts for community engagement: knowing when to respond, when to amplify, and when to hold back  Experience engaging public sector, government, or advocacy audiences is an advantage  Strong organisational skills and ability to manage multiple platforms and workstreams simultaneously   Proficiency with Gen AI tools relevant to social media management and community engagement to enhance efficiency and output quality  Experience using AI to support trend monitoring, performance reporting, or community management workflows  Agentic approach to platform management: ability to identify emerging opportunities, prioritise actions, and execute with speed and accuracy  Ability to critically evaluate AI outputs and apply human judgement to ensure quality, accuracy, and brand alignment  Formal degrees are welcome but not required. Equivalent experience counts.
